Executive Summary
Apollo PrefA (APO^A), the 6.75% Series A Mandatory Convertible Preferred Stock issued by Apollo Global Management Inc., has no recent earnings data available as of the current reporting period. Management Commentary
No management commentary specific to APO^A has been released alongside dedicated earnings announcements for the instrument, given the absence of recently published earnings data. Remarks shared in recent Apollo Group public appearances have reaffirmed the firm’s commitment to meeting all contractual obligations for its preferred share classes, including scheduled dividend payments for APO^A as outlined in the original issuance documentation. Management has also noted in recent public filings that the mandatory convertible preferred structure was designed to appeal to investors seeking a balance of predictable near-term returns and aligned long-term exposure to the firm’s performance, with no proposed changes to the existing Series A terms disclosed to date.
